Building Excellence: The Evolution of the Willie Jefferies School of Excellence
In the heart of Orangeburg, South Carolina, a powerful story of growth, hope, and legacy is unfolding, one that carries the name and spirit of a trailblazer. The Willie Jefferies School of Excellence (WJSE) was founded in 2024 to honor legendary Coach Willie Jeffries, the first African American head football coach at an NCAA Division I school. Just as Coach Jeffries broke barriers in athletics, the school embodying his legacy is redefining what is possible in public education across the Midlands.
WJSE began serving students in kindergarten through sixth grade and grows by one grade level each year, reaching full K‑8 offerings by 2027. Reflecting the school’s belief that true excellence is built from the ground up, one scholar, one classroom, and one grade at a time, we expand gradually, with intention, to retain our commitment to excellence in the Midlands.
At the core of this evolution is a unique Village Model of learning, an educational approach that blends personalized instruction, community connection, and collaborative learning spaces. In this model, classrooms flow into shared hubs of creativity and conversation, allowing scholars to learn from one another and from the world around them. Guided by the school’s five foundational pillars—enrichment, achievement, grit, leadership, and engagement—students are empowered to discover their strengths and accelerate toward their individual potential while building social skills to be collaborative leaders of the future.
The academic foundation at WJSE is built on innovative, adaptive programs like i‑Ready Personalized Learning and the Kuder College and Career Program, ensuring that each child receives instruction tailored to their abilities, aspirations, and pace. Through differentiated teaching, co‑teaching, flexible grouping, and individualized learning plans, WJSE meets every student where they are, then equips them to reach far beyond.
The results are transformative. In just one year, the school’s enrollment grew by 40%, serving more than 380 scholars from across the Midlands, 89% of whom are economically disadvantaged. Yet at WJSE, background or ZIP code has never defined a child’s future. Every scholar eats free, has full access to enrichment programs, and benefits from a loving environment that prioritizes growth, leadership, and family partnership. Initiatives such as “Parent University,” “Spill with McGill,” and collaborations with local organizations, including Orangeburg County EMS, the Community of Character Initiative, and the Orangeburg Coalition, make the school a true extension of the community.
Each classroom, each new grade added, brings the Midlands closer to a future where excellence is expected, opportunity is expanded, and every child is known, loved, and challenged to succeed. The Willie Jefferies School of Excellence stands as a living tribute to its name, a legacy of breaking barriers and believing deeply in the potential of every scholar.
Success has no ZIP code, and in Orangeburg, Willie Jefferies is exemplifying the possibilities of student, family, and community revitalization when opportunities for excellence are accessible to all.
